Ethel H J Codrington-Hobkirk

Ethel H J Codrington-Hobkirk was born in 1871 in Liverpool.

She worked as a no occupation.

Ethel H J moved to 21 Morley Sq in 1891, aged 20 . She left in 1891, after a period of 1 year.

Her father was John Hammond Codrington Hobkirk

20 Dec 1894 (23) marriage  A pretty wedding was held yesterday (19.12.1894) at St. Michael and All Angels Church, Bishopstown. The contracting parties were Miss Ethel H.J. Codrington-Hobkirk, 2nd daughter of Mr. J.H. Codrington-Hobkirk of Horfield, and Mr. Alexander E.H. Morrison, of Llanddulas, North Wales....[very long description of wedding, guests, presents, bridesmaids etc follows, including: another Miss Codrington-Hobkirk was 1 of her 3 bridesmaids] [Bristol Mercury and Daily Post 20.12.1894]   various
